a phone on eBay is priced at $400. the following week the same type of phone was priced for $300. what was the percent decrease

in price

If you would like to know what was the percent decrease in price, you can calculate this using the following steps:

x% of $400 is $300
x% * 400 = 300
x/100 * 400 = 300
x * 4 = 300     /4
x = 300 / 4
x = 75%

100% - 75% = 25%

The correct result would be 25%.
